How Can Chewing Birchwood Gum and Oil Pulling Help Prevent Tooth Decay?
Chewing birchwood xylitol gum and practicing oil pulling are two natural habits that support strong, healthy teeth. Birchwood-derived xylitol reduces harmful bacteria, boosts saliva flow, and helps rebuild enamel. Oil pulling, swishing oil in your mouth for 10 to 20 minutes, draws out toxins and lowers plaque. Combined with brushing and flossing, these daily rituals strengthen oral health and reduce the need for dental visits.
